Andar Bahar follows straightforward rules that make it accessible to players of all experience levels. Using a standard 52-card deck, one card is placed face up on the table, known as the "joker" or "cut card." The remaining cards are then dealt into two piles, known as "andar" (inside) and "bahar" (outside).
The objective of the game is to predict which pile the card matching the joker will appear in. Players place their bets on either andar or bahar, and the cards are dealt until a match is found. If the matching card appears in the andar pile, players who bet on andar win. Conversely, if the matching card appears in the bahar pile, players who bet on bahar win.
